V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  gouchaoer  ›  全部回复第 57 页 / 共 61 页
回复总数  1205
1 ... 49  50  51  52  53  54  55  56  57  58 ... 61  
2016-11-30 13:21:27 +08:00
回复了 gouchaoer 创建的主题 PHP php 的爬虫经验分享
@willhunger dom 选择器 php 有好几个库,捡顺手的就完了。。。其实 selenium 的 dom 选择器也是非常成熟的
2016-11-30 13:19:42 +08:00
回复了 gouchaoer 创建的主题 PHP php 的爬虫经验分享
@jugelizi 我想说的就是这个,比如处理验证码的情况,框架里面要处理也可以不过扩展比较麻烦。。。如果你不用框架,自己检测验证码,简单的用现有的大码工具,复杂的上打码平台,这样就容易很多了。。。
单核 40 线程
2016-11-22 12:20:18 +08:00
回复了 charlesjq 创建的主题 PHP [造轮子]爬取搜狗微信公众号文章
服务器去取图片的地方,我试了一下你似乎给图片加了缓存?
2016-11-17 18:23:34 +08:00
回复了 bboysoul 创建的主题 PHP 求推荐一本 php 的书
php 从入门到脱鞋
2016-11-14 11:14:42 +08:00
回复了 sarices 创建的主题 全球工单系统 淘宝登录不了??
吓尿了,以为被发现了
2016-11-11 12:07:24 +08:00
回复了 kancloud 创建的主题 PHP 看云《PHP 与 MySql 高性能应用开发》分享赠书活动
不提 composer 不大好吧
2016-11-09 14:09:17 +08:00
回复了 visonme 创建的主题 职场话题 面试中,碰上只跟你谈框架的人,你们通常怎么处理?
简单的很,你拿 12k 看招得到比他强的 phper 不,找得到就让他滚,招不到又嫌贵,自己学吧
2016-11-09 12:24:37 +08:00
回复了 kenwell 创建的主题 酷工作 [爱奇艺] 招聘分布式爬虫负责人
最搞笑的是 go 语言拿来搞爬虫,你第三方库都不够成熟怎么搞,内容处理很琐碎的, go 除了 goroutine 和可以直接编译成无依赖二进制别的乏善可陈。爬虫高并发根本就不是问题,我 php 直接 guzzle 也可以异步并发在小 cpu 消耗+小内存消耗下跑满带宽,协程只是把异步以同步方式来写,性能上不会有本质区别。。。。论异步 http , php 都可以打 go :

韩天峰-Rango
11 月 7 日 10:17 来自 微博 weibo.com
PHP7+Swoole 的 http 服务器和 Go 的 Http 服务器,在我的电脑上进行基准测试, Swoole 的性能总是 Go 的 2 倍。
https://github.com/swoole/swoole-src/blob/master/benchmark/http.php
https://github.com/swoole/swoole-src/blob/master/benchmark/http.go
2016-11-09 12:18:16 +08:00
回复了 kenwell 创建的主题 酷工作 [爱奇艺] 招聘分布式爬虫负责人
作为一个用 php 搞爬虫的码农来说,这个技术栈很靠谱…… py 和 go 论性能、生态、靠谱的第三方库和稳定性都不如 java
2016-11-08 18:50:00 +08:00
回复了 karasshell 创建的主题 JavaScript ajax 获取的数据列表的排序是后端还是前端来排更好?
当然是后端了,顺序包含了信息啊
太蠢了
2016-11-04 13:31:36 +08:00
回复了 gouchaoer 创建的主题 问与答 linux 上绿色版的 php 怎么弄?
找到了这个人打包 php 的方法,不是静态编译,把动态连接库找出来一起打包,算是一个参考吧

https://my.oschina.net/eechen/blog/411534
2016-11-04 13:21:40 +08:00
回复了 gouchaoer 创建的主题 问与答 linux 上绿色版的 php 怎么弄?
@Kisesy 这个 eechen 是谁呢?我看很多人给你的回答点赞,我百度了一下的确是个人的账号,但是 github 和博客都没搜到啥东西,他对 php 有啥厉害的地方呢?
2016-11-02 23:53:08 +08:00
回复了 cnqncom 创建的主题 Python 谁能说说 python 和 php 数据采集方面的各自特点吗?
py 轮子多,用的人更多
php 的 web 相关库更强大,内容处理更方便吧
2016-11-02 18:13:37 +08:00
回复了 gouchaoer 创建的主题 问与答 linux 上绿色版的 php 怎么弄?
@suconghou 能给个 dockerfile 么,今天忙别的活儿没来得及搞,我的想法是编译一个精简的 php-cli ,非核心扩展可以自己带上 xxx.so (带上一个 php.ini 文件)需要的时候手动加
2016-11-02 12:39:33 +08:00
回复了 gouchaoer 创建的主题 问与答 linux 上绿色版的 php 怎么弄?
@chenlongwen 这个我下载下来了,里面的 php-cli 上传到 vps 上发现是动态链接的
```
root@f1900c42a247:/app/php5/bin# ./php
bash: ./php: Permission denied
root@f1900c42a247:/app/php5/bin# ldd ./php
linux-vdso.so.1 (0x00007fffe0bf6000)
libz.so.1 => /lib/x86_64-linux-gnu/libz.so.1 (0x00007fcf42a07000)
libyaml-0.so.2 => not found
libresolv.so.2 => /lib/x86_64-linux-gnu/libresolv.so.2 (0x00007fcf427ef000)
libleveldb.so.1 => /app/php5/bin/./../lib/libleveldb.so.1 (0x00007fcf42599000)
libpng16.so.16 => not found
libm.so.6 => /lib/x86_64-linux-gnu/libm.so.6 (0x00007fcf42297000)
libdl.so.2 => /lib/x86_64-linux-gnu/libdl.so.2 (0x00007fcf42093000)
libcurl.so.4 => /usr/lib/x86_64-linux-gnu/libcurl.so.4 (0x00007fcf41e1e000)
libpthread.so.0 => /lib/x86_64-linux-gnu/libpthread.so.0 (0x00007fcf41c01000)
lib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007fcf41856000)
libstdc++.so.6 => /usr/lib/x86_64-linux-gnu/libstdc++.so.6 (0x00007fcf4154a000)
libgcc_s.so.1 => /lib/x86_64-linux-gnu/libgcc_s.so.1 (0x00007fcf41334000)
/lib64/ld-linux-x86-64.so.2 (0x00007fcf42c29000)
libidn.so.11 => /usr/lib/x86_64-linux-gnu/libidn.so.11 (0x00007fcf41100000)
librtmp.so.1 => /usr/lib/x86_64-linux-gnu/librtmp.so.1 (0x00007fcf40ee1000)
libssh2.so.1 => /usr/lib/x86_64-linux-gnu/libssh2.so.1 (0x00007fcf40cb8000)
libssl.so.1.0.0 => /usr/lib/x86_64-linux-gnu/libssl.so.1.0.0 (0x00007fcf40a57000)
libcrypto.so.1.0.0 => /usr/lib/x86_64-linux-gnu/libcrypto.so.1.0.0 (0x00007fcf4065a000)
libgssapi_krb5.so.2 => /usr/lib/x86_64-linux-gnu/libgssapi_krb5.so.2 (0x00007fcf4040f000)
libkrb5.so.3 => /usr/lib/x86_64-linux-gnu/libkrb5.so.3 (0x00007fcf4013b000)
libk5crypto.so.3 => /usr/lib/x86_64-linux-gnu/libk5crypto.so.3 (0x00007fcf3ff09000)
libcom_err.so.2 => /lib/x86_64-linux-gnu/libcom_err.so.2 (0x00007fcf3fd05000)
liblber-2.4.so.2 => /usr/lib/x86_64-linux-gnu/liblber-2.4.so.2 (0x00007fcf3faf6000)
libldap_r-2.4.so.2 => /usr/lib/x86_64-linux-gnu/libldap_r-2.4.so.2 (0x00007fcf3f8a3000)
libgnutls-deb0.so.28 => /usr/lib/x86_64-linux-gnu/libgnutls-deb0.so.28 (0x00007fcf3f584000)
libhogweed.so.2 => /usr/lib/x86_64-linux-gnu/libhogweed.so.2 (0x00007fcf3f354000)
libnettle.so.4 => /usr/lib/x86_64-linux-gnu/libnettle.so.4 (0x00007fcf3f122000)
libgmp.so.10 => /usr/lib/x86_64-linux-gnu/libgmp.so.10 (0x00007fcf3ee9f000)
libgcrypt.so.20 => /lib/x86_64-linux-gnu/libgcrypt.so.20 (0x00007fcf3ebbc000)
libkrb5support.so.0 => /usr/lib/x86_64-linux-gnu/libkrb5support.so.0 (0x00007fcf3e9b0000)
libkeyutils.so.1 => /lib/x86_64-linux-gnu/libkeyutils.so.1 (0x00007fcf3e7ac000)
libsasl2.so.2 => /usr/lib/x86_64-linux-gnu/libsasl2.so.2 (0x00007fcf3e58f000)
libp11-kit.so.0 => /usr/lib/x86_64-linux-gnu/libp11-kit.so.0 (0x00007fcf3e349000)
libtasn1.so.6 => /usr/lib/x86_64-linux-gnu/libtasn1.so.6 (0x00007fcf3e134000)
libgpg-error.so.0 => /lib/x86_64-linux-gnu/libgpg-error.so.0 (0x00007fcf3df22000)
libffi.so.6 => /usr/lib/x86_64-linux-gnu/libffi.so.6 (0x00007fcf3dd19000)
root@f1900c42a247:/app/php5/bin# file ./php
./php: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ked, interpreter /lib64/ld-linux-x86-64.so.2, for GNU/Linux 2.6.24, BuildID[sha1]=6a20af08f915249cb3c2ade7014de23a8eaca06f, not stripped

```
2016-11-02 12:04:28 +08:00
回复了 gouchaoer 创建的主题 问与答 linux 上绿色版的 php 怎么弄?
@Sasasu prefix 的那个在 php7 下试过不行:
root@f1900c42a247:/usr/src/php-7.0.11# ./configure --enable-static --enable-cli --disable-all --prefix=.
configure: error: expected an absolute directory name for --prefix: .
root@f1900c42a247:/usr/src/php-7.0.11# ./configure --enable-static --enable-cli --disable-all --prefix=./
configure: error: expected an absolute directory name for --prefix: .
root@f1900c42a247:/usr/src/php-7.0.11#


在./configure 后生成的 Makefile 也读了但是不太懂 makefile ,请问在哪里加 static 呢?静态链接不是需要静态编译链接库*.a 这样么?我只看到 build 出来了动态链接库*.so 啊
1 ... 49  50  51  52  53  54  55  56  57  58 ... 61  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1207 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 35ms · UTC 18:24 · PVG 02:24 · LAX 10:24 · JFK 13:24
Developed with CodeLauncher
♥ Do have faith in what you're doing.